What's Happening?
Kansas City Royals manager Matt Quatraro discussed the team's recent 8-5 loss to the Cleveland Guardians. In his analysis, Quatraro highlighted the performance of pitcher Seth Lugo and the development of Eric Cerantola. The game saw the Royals struggle
to maintain a lead, ultimately succumbing to the Guardians' offensive efforts. Quatraro's comments reflect on the team's current challenges and areas for improvement as they navigate the season.
